About The Haunting of Sharon Tate (2019) — Horror Film Based on Sharon Tate's Final Days
In *The Haunting of Sharon Tate (2019)*, director Daniel Farrands crafts a chilling horror-thriller that immerses viewers in the final terrifying days of Sharon Tate's life. Pregnant with Roman Polanski's child and counting down the hours until his return, the 26-year-old Hollywood icon begins experiencing unsettling visions of her impending doom. As the atmosphere grows increasingly tense, Tate's dread escalates into a haunting premonition, blurring the lines between reality and nightmare. The film leans into psychological horror, weaving a story that's as much about fear and inevitability as it is about the tragic events that unfolded in 1969. With Farrands at the helm, the movie delivers a visceral, emotionally charged experience that lingers long after the credits roll.
Starring Hilary Duff in a standout performance as Sharon Tate, the cast brings depth and humanity to this harrowing tale. Duff's portrayal captures Tate's vulnerability and quiet strength, while Jonathan Bennett and Lydia Hearst round out the ensemble with compelling supporting roles. As a horror-thriller rooted in real-life tragedy, *The Haunting of Sharon Tate (2019)* offers a somber yet gripping exploration of fate, fear, and the fragility of life.
